What You'll DoSupervise the creation of character models (hero, secondary, background) that align with the Director's and Art Director's vision and the show's visual styleWork closely with the Art Director (Characters), Character Designers, and Head of Characters to interpret design intent and maintain consistency of proportion, style, and appealLead character modeling reviews and provide explicit, specific, and constructive feedback on form, anatomy, silhouette, topology, and overall qualityEnsure character models meet technical requirements and pipeline standards so they integrate smoothly with Rigging, Surfacing, CFX, and AnimationCollaborate with Technical Supervisors, TDs, and Production Technology to support and refine modeling tools, workflows, and asset management processesProvide input to Production Management and department leadership on asset complexity and progress to support realistic planning and prioritizationPartner with Rigging, Surfacing, CFX, Environments, and Animation to resolve design or technical issues and maintain alignment across departmentsMentor and support character modelers, helping to identify training needs and contributing to performance feedback and skill developmentHelp foster a respectful, inclusive, and collaborative team culture where artists can do their best workWhat You'll NeedSignificant experience as a Character Modeler in feature animation, VFX, or high‐end series, including time in a Lead or Supervisory roleA strong portfolio demonstrating excellence in character modeling (stylized and/or realistic), with clear understanding of anatomy,



form, and appealProficiency in modeling and sculpting tools such as Maya and ZBrush (additional tools a plus)Strong understanding of how character models interact with Rigging, Surfacing, CFX, and Animation within a production pipelineGreat communication and leadership skills, with the ability to give explicit, constructive feedback and collaborate effectively across departmentsStrong organizational and time‐management skillsThis role is based out of Sydney, Australia.
